Uploaded image for project: 'ERM Platform'
  1. ERM Platform
  2. ERM-1250

Add Discovery Settings accordion for "Suppress from discovery" information to Title Instance, PCI and Agreement Line display

    XMLWordPrintable

Details

    • ERM Sprint 105
    • Bienenvolk

    Description

      Purpose:
      Now the user can set the "Suppress from Discovery" flag on Agreement Lines, PCIs (title in a package) and Title instance resources, they wish to be able to see the Suppress from Discovery settings for all relevant entities in the display in a standard location.

      Description
      On the display/view screens for

      • Agreement Lines
      • Resources which are Titles
      • Resources which are PCIs

      Add a new "Discovery settings" accordion.
      This accordion should only display if the relevant settings for "Suppress from discovery" display is `true`

      {"module":"AGREEMENTS","configName":"general","value":"{\"displaySuppressFromDiscovery\":{\"pci\":false,\"agreementLine\":true,\"title\":false}}"}
      

      For Agreement Line - display accordion if at least one of "pci", "agreementLine", "title" is `true`
      For PCI - display accordion if either "pci" or "title" its true
      For Title - display accordion only if "title" is true

      On the Agreement Line view the accordion should display the suppress from discovery values from:

      Agreement Line
      Agreement Line - IF the displaySuppressFromDiscovery setting for "agreementLine" == true
      PCI - IF the agreement line has a PCI directly connected AND the displaySuppressFromDiscovery setting for "pci" == true
      Title - IF the agreement line has a PCI directly connected AND the displaySuppressFromDiscovery setting for "title" == true

      PCI
      PCI - IF the displaySuppressFromDiscovery setting for "pci" == true
      Title - IF the displaySuppressFromDiscovery setting for "title" == true

      Title
      Title - IF the displaySuppressFromDiscovery setting for "title" == true

      The labels for the display of the suppress from discovery should be as follows:

      • Suppress from Discovery (Agreement Line)
      • Suppress from Discovery (Title in Package)
      • Suppress from Discovery (Title)

      See mockups

      TestRail: Results

        Attachments

          Issue Links

            Activity

              People

                ostephens Owen Stephens
                ostephens Owen Stephens
                Votes:
                0 Vote for this issue
                Watchers:
                1 Start watching this issue

                Dates

                  Created:
                  Updated:
                  Resolved:

                  TestRail: Runs

                    TestRail: Cases